COMM 445: Persuasion
3.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Study of the research and theory of persuasion. Presentation of several persuasive speeches.

COMM 447: Ethnographic Communication Research
3.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
This course is designed to introduce students to the techniques, theories, and debates concerning ethnographic fieldwork and its application to the field of communication studies.

COMM 450: Internship
1.00 - 3.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Prerequisite: Must have consent of instructor and Department chair. Must be in junior or senior standing. Students may seek a position which relates to their major with a cooperating business in the communication industry. Students are required to work fifty hours for each academic unit hour received. A weekly report to the supervising professor is required. May be repeated for a maximum of six units.

COMM 455: Communication Teaching Internship
1.00 - 6.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Prerequisite: Open to juniors or seniors with a G.P.A. of 3.0 or above. Must have the consent of the instructor and the Department chair. Regular hours each week for classes and/or meetings are established at the beginning of the semester. The teaching intern helps an instructor in planning and conducting a course and/or research session. This course may be taken for 1-3 units per semester. May be repeated for a maximum of six units.

COMM 457: Game Design and Development
3.00 - 4.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Prerequisite: COMM 273 and COMM 377. An introduction to game design and development with a focus on 3D content creation, programming, and asset production. This course also focuses on the skills, mechanics and ethical aspects of mind/game play.

COMM 459: Film Production
3.00 - 4.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Prerequisite: COMM 273 and COMM 343 or COMM 353. This course is an indepth practical application of story development, the pitch process, fundraising, producing, cinematography, non-linear editing for film, sound design, and scoring in order to create one 16mm color film where each class member serves a particular crew position. Lab Fee.

COMM 462: High-Definition Production
3.00 - 4.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Prerequisite: COMM 273, COMM 343 or COMM 353. An in-depth exploration of 24p and High Definition digital video technologies, cameras, and editing processes introducing students to a professional workflow for film and commercial projects. Lab Fee.

COMM 464C: Media Criticism
3.00 Credits
Vanguard University of Southern California
Prerequisite: COMM 305. This course is designed to provide students with a basic understanding of the nature and function of media criticism; survey of approaches, theories, and the systems of rhetorical analysis from classical to contemporary models. Practice in critical appraisal of various types of media communication.
